Fulbright University Vietnam is pleased to announce the ‘GreenTech: From Labs to Lives’ Technology and Innovation Seminar that targets young leaders who want to develop leadership competencies that bring green technologies to their communities through entrepreneurship and public policy.
The planet faces environmental challenges, but with them comes a surge of innovation. This seminar, “GreenTech: From Labs to Lives”, dives deep into the solutions that came from research labs. You will explore how cutting-edge GreenTech is moving from the drawing board to real-world applications, examine how entrepreneurs are building a thriving green economy, and unpack the role of government policies in supporting a sustainable future. Finally, you will see GreenTech in action, exploring how technology can empower you to make greener choices in your daily lives.
They will recruit 30 YSEALI fellows, who are young professionals between the ages of 25-40, highly qualified and motivated, from all 10 ASEAN member states and Timor-Leste. Ideally, participants are budding managers, i.e. have experience or are about to manage and supervise a middle management team, multiple teams or entire organizations and communities. Participants are required to commit at least 8 online hours for pre-seminar tasks (attending lecture and reading materials) from June 18 – 20, 2024, and at least 38 hours to in-person seminar activities in Vietnam from June 24-28, 2024. Therefore, participants are required to commit full-time to the seminar period for successful completion and obtaining the certificate.

Eligibility Criteria
- To be eligible for the seminars at YSEALI Academy, you must be:
- Citizens of 10 ASEAN member states and Timor-Leste; and
- “Be between the ages of 25 to 35 years old (first time YSEALI experience), or between the ages of 36 to 40 years old (YSEALI alumni).”
- Be fluent in written and spoken English,
- Be able to participate in all engagement sessions on June 18 & 20, 2024 (online) and attend the seminar in Ho Chi Minh City, Vietnam, from June 24-28, 2024 (in-person).
- Possess a passport that is valid for at least six months after your intended return date from Vietnam in June 2024 when the seminar ends.
